Our International Mud Day celebration was a huge success!

This day was born over a decade ago when teachers from two countries realized that their students’ experiences with mud were vastly different. A school in Australia did not have regular access to mud due to their sandy soil, and a school in Nepal did not have access to soap to clean their clothes and therefore discouraged their children from getting dirty. A beautiful partnership of compassion grew from their dialogue, and International Mud Day has been growing in traction and reach ever since!

Have you found yourself wondering, “Will my child be ready for kindergarten?” “Should they already be reading or doing math?” “Is play enough to prepare them for what comes next?” .

These are important questions - and ones many families are asking. Join us for a parent education session designed to bring clarity and confidence to this stage of your child’s development. Grounded in research from organizations like the American Academy of Pediatrics and the National Association for the Education of Young Children, this session will explore how play-based learning builds the critical foundations for kindergarten readiness—including language, problem-solving, self-regulation, and social skills.

We’ll also take a closer look at how literacy, math, and STEM learning are meaningfully woven into a play-based environment and how academic skills are not separate from play, they are embedded within it. Join our session with Deb Green (ECE leader for over 40 years, retired Executive Director of PIC - a Reggio-inspired STAR 4 and NAEYC-accredited program, and adjunct ECE professor at Arcadia University), as we unpack what “Kindergarten readiness” means and what this looks like at Philly’s public and private schools.
